Key Design Features
- Large smoke tube section with high water holding capacity - ensures 98% steam dryness
- Large water-steam interface area - critical for meeting surge loads without pressure drop
- Increased furnace height - enhances combustion efficiency and reduces unburnt losses
- Longer furnace residence time - improves fuel burn-out, especially for variable quality fuels
- Multi-fuel compatibility- operates across a wide range of solid fuels without modification
- Easy to operate - straightforward controls suitable for plant operators
- Low operational cost- high thermal efficiency reduces fuel consumption per unit of steam
- Environment friendly- designed within statutory emission norms

Q: How does the HYPAC Water-cum-Smoke Tube Boiler operate in industrial settings?
A: The HYPAC Water-cum-Smoke Tube Boiler uses a dual tube system where hot gases pass through smoke tubes while water flows through surrounding tubes, optimizing heat transfer. This design ensures efficient high-pressure steam generation required by many industrial processes.

Q: How can this boiler be maintained for optimal performance?
A: Routine maintenance includes regular inspection of tubes for scaling or deposits, checking pressure and temperature gauges, and ensuring all connections are secure. Using quality water and following manufacturer guidelines will keep the boiler operating efficiently.
